Arsene Ready to Finally Get $40million Star Signing Done for Arsenal

Arsenal FCArsenal have already reinforced their midfield by signing a top Swiss star in the form of Granit Xhaka. Moreover, the Gunners have also strengthened their strike-force by luring Japanese center forward Takuma Asano.
The North Londoners must bring in quality players to improve the attacking midfield and the defense as well if they are to have any chance of winning the league title next season under the management of Arsene Wenger.
As far as the defense is concerned, the French boss must sell and replace veteran defender Per Mertesacker. According to reports, Roma’s $40million rated (The Sun) center half Kostas Manolas is in the limelight.
Arsenal were interested in signing the Greek international back in 2014 as well and if the latest reports are anything to go by then Wenger is ready to finally secure the services of the 25-year-old star this summer.
According to Italian source Gazzetta dello Sport, Manolas currently earns €1.5m-a-year and Arsenal are willing to offer Kostas a deal that will make him earn €4m annually.
Last season, the former AEK Athens defender featured in 45 games in all competitions for the Giallorossi.
